As a starting point, you need to identify exactly what to bring to a summer picnic in terms of equipment. Unsurprisingly, one of the most essential things you need for a picnic is an actual picnic basket. After all, the key to any picnic is keeping all your food and drink packed effectively. The most vital golden rule is to ensure that all the food is kept fresh and cold in the warm sun, which is why having lots of ice packs and cooler bags is strongly recommended. Because you are more than likely in a public place, the quickest and easiest option is to bring disposable cups and plates for every person to use. It is also essential to ensure that every person is comfortable. Resting on the ground throughout the day can gradually become a little bit unpleasant, so a great tip is to purchase some fold-up chairs to sit on. The process of learning how to plan a picnic with friends and relatives does not need to be tough, as long as you leave yourself enough time to prepare everything you need. A good suggestion is to write down a shopping list of all the summer picnic food that you wish to bring to the picnic. The best aspect of picnics is that they are all about basic but tasty food. You do not need any type of intricate hors d'oeuvres with costly ingredients; instead, all you require is an array of sandwiches, crisps, scotch eggs, sausage rolls, veggie sticks and fruit. Although its easy to concentrate just on the food, it is important to remember the drinks as well. After all, spending all day in the sunlight means that you have to remain as hydrated and refreshed as feasible. Having a selection of water bottles, sodas and juices is necessary, but it is also a good idea to have a few alcoholic beverages on hand also. Just like with any kind of social plan, the initial step is working out the logistics. This implies selecting a convenient date but also choosing the right location. The beauty of picnics is that they can be enjoyed nearly anyplace, whether its at the local play ground, the seashore, a national park or a botanical garden etc. There are a lot of lovely spots that are perfect for picnics, however it usually comes down to what picnic site is most ideal for the group. For instance, if it a big family picnic where there are lots of youngsters in attendance, the best picnic spots would probably be the park where there is a play area to entertain the youngsters, as well as various other amenities like parking, cafes and toilets and so on. On the other hand, if you are planning a romantic summer picnic with your partner, it is best to pick a much quieter and serene spot where you can both appreciate each other's company. For instance, it doesn't get more romantic than getting a secluded spot on the seaside and enjoying the sunset together.
